Prepare against Ashraf Ahmed
FM · Maldives · World #65,211 classical · FIDE ID 16700031
When preparing against Ashraf Ahmed, expect 1.e4 in 100% of White games. Against 1.e4 the reply is 1...c5 (33% of games); against 1.d4, 1...Nf6 (85%).
Our database contains 69 games by Ashraf Ahmed, covering Jul 2008 to Jul 2026. Ratings
| Time control | Current | Peak | Peak date |
|---|---|---|---|
| Classical | 1,838 | 1,880 | Sep 2016 |
| Rapid | 1,912 | 1,912 | Jul 2026 |
| Blitz | 1,911 | 1,911 | Jul 2026 |
Performance record
| Split | Games | Wins | Draws | Losses | Win rate |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Overall | 69 | 22 | 4 | 43 | 31.9% |
| As White | 32 | 10 | 4 | 18 | 31.3% |
| As Black | 37 | 12 | 0 | 25 | 32.4% |
